The Role of Transpressional Tectonics, Volcanism, and Fluvial Processes on the Oligocene to Pliocene Evolution of Intermontane Basins of the Western Colombian Andes

open access: yesTectonics, Volume 44, Issue 3, March 2025.
Abstract We use new and published detrital zircon U‐Pb data (n > 10,000) from Oligocene‐Pliocene strata of intermontane basins of the western Colombian Andes and surrounding regions to study the evolution of sedimentary systems during the transition from arc collision/accretion to subduction.

Rigidity of quantum algebras

open access: yesJournal of the London Mathematical Society, Volume 111, Issue 3, March 2025.
Abstract Given an associative C$\mathbb {C}$‐algebra A$A$, we call A$A$ strongly rigid if for any pair of finite subgroups of its automorphism groups G,H$G, H$, such that AG≅AH$A^G\cong A^H$, then G$G$ and H$H$ must be isomorphic. In this paper, we show that a large class of filtered quantizations are strongly rigid.

Generalized Fock spaces and Weyl commutation relations for the Dunkl kernel [PDF]

open access: yesPacific Journal of Mathematics, 2004
Dunkl operators on \(\mathbb{R}^d\) generalize the classical partial derivatives; they generate a commutative algebra of differential-difference operators. Due to the work of Dunkl, Opdam, de Jeu, Rösler and others, it is well-known that there exist associated Dunkl kernels and Dunkl transforms (generalizing the classical exponentials and Fourier ...
